Jute Training Gym Shoes from China
Gym training shoes constructed with jute fiber uppers and soles where textile covers the majority of the ground-contacting surface. Valued at $7.50 per pair, these sports shoes align with HTS 6404.11.81.90 specifications for vegetable fiber uppers and non-qualifying textile soles in the $6.50-$12 range.

Import Tips
• Label uppers clearly as vegetable fibers; mismatches lead to reclassification under synthetic textile subheadings
• Test sole durability—non-qualifying textiles keep it in .8190; provide engineering specs to customs
• Bundle with proper HTS documentation; common pitfall is exceeding $12/pair threshold into higher duties
